Tyra Banks Booked as Mentor in New 'Shark Tank'-Esque Show 'Funded'

The former 'America's Next Top Model' host will serve as one of the mentors in a new business competition show for NBC.

AceShowbiz -

Tyra Banks has landed a new TV show. After quitting "America's Next Top Model" and "FABLife", the former supermodel is now tapped as one of the mentors in a new Shark Tank-esque show titled "Funded" for NBC.

The female star is joined by two other mentors. They are Rob Dyrdek, the venture capitalist who holds 21 Guinness World Records for skateboarding, and Rohan Oza, the branding expert best known for his work on Vitamin Water.

The contestants are competing for $1 million investment. Banks, Dyrdek and Oza will mentor one lucky startup each. At the end of each episode, they have to pitch their ideas to a venture capitalist. Only one team will take home the prize.

"I have spent my life encouraging people to BYOB - Be Your Own Boss," Banks said. "Making everyday people's dreams come true is what I live for. 'Funded' is the life-changing type of television power project that gets me pumped. We will enlighten and entertain audiences big time and encourage our viewers to attack their most outrageous goals with fierce determination."
